The approach I recommend boils down to supplement range; like getting an automobile. Don’t get precious; every partnership begins as a sales job (together), so this metaphor has actually importance.

As soon as you buy an automobile – let’s imagine you should bring children of six – there are particular ‘must-haves’ you simply can’t dismiss. Like six seating. Or fantastic economic climate, or a decent towing capacity (because you plus horde like to caravan in the summertime).

You simply can’t get a Porsche Boxster and anticipate to ‘make they perform’.

You might think it is hot, which makes you become live. But you will expand to resent they very quickly when the time comes to bring the family to the retailers or attach the caravan for a vacation.

You can consider to make it work whatever you fancy, it merely wont.

So really with your lovers. When we determine badly, the partnership will ultimately rotate bitter. Not always – some individuals ‘grow into’ both – but more often than not, the whole affair will contact the unavoidable demise.

Deal-breakers usually integrate issues around funds, ethics, rules of fairness, equivalence and faith. And sometimes, also wearing allegiances. It may also consist of apparently boring such things as appeal and pursuits. If you should be an outdoorsy girl and also you wed a gamer which wants to remain home always, it’s going to grate.

But revenue and ethics include larger types. If those aren’t lined up, you’re in hassle.
